George, I got to spend some time casting one, but I haven't fished one yet. It has a different "feel" than most TFO rods. The action is more a med-fast feel, but this rod has some power in it. I found that I could make some nice delicate presentation casts with it if I wanted to, but I also found that if I "floored it" (so to speak), that the rod came alive. It has some power in it and it is very capable of launching the line out there.

Flip Pallot helped design this rod and it is my understanding that he designed it to be the rod that he would want to have available to give to anyone that got in his boat to go fishing.

I thought it was a comfortable rod to cast and I think it will be a very versatile fishing rod. It will not be as stout as your Mini-Mag (but what else is?), but I do think it will perform very well as a bass rod at your ponds and I think it would be an excellent choice on Texoma. Overall, I liked it.
